Made by Imju, a Japan-based brand known for simple, ingredient-led formulas over trend-chasing. Naturie has held a loyal following in Japan for over a decade through word-of-mouth alone. This bottle is imported from Japan.
Job’s Tears (Coix Lacryma-Jobi) is a grain-bearing plant, also called hatomugi in Japanese — it’s actually a type of pearl barley long used in East Asian herbal medicine and food.Verified via INCIDecoder. May vary by batch.
Skin Type
Oily — hydrates without adding shine
Dry — best layered under a richer moisturiser
Normal — balances daily hydration
Combination — evens out drier and oilier zones
Sensitive — calming, though contains parabens and trace ethanol — patch-test first
Finish: Natural — brief dewy look settling into a bare, moisturised finish.
Reapply midday in Pakistan’s heat if skin feels tight.
